抄録
 We selected mountain region of southern Niigata prefecture Japan, the hanging wall side of the Takada plains western margin fault. Hasi et al,.(2011b,this forum) analyzed various topographical factors of the per-existing landslide topography by using logistic-regression analysis. As a result, they showed that: surface roughness(SR)and marginal erosion ratio (MER) contributed to earthquake-induced deep-seated landslides (Suzuki et al.,2010).
